I was following an exercise and wanted to install MongoDB Compas (1.19.6(Stable)). I successfully downloaded he .dmg file and extracted the file using 7-zip but when I go into the folder, I can't find a exe or instructions on how to run/install compass. Please help.

I searched the MongoDB site and found the doc but it says nothing about a .dmg file. Am I doing something wrong?

    The default download platform should be selected based on your detected O/S, but the `.dmg` download is definitely for macOS. The Windows download options for Compass include `.exe`, `.zip`, and `.msi`. – Stennie Sep 01 '19 at 22:34
